The Mr. Beer 4-Gallon Kit stands out for beginners seeking a simple, no-fuss introduction to home brewing without investing in complex equipment.

It’s ideal for hobbyists who want quick results with minimal effort. The included hopped malt extract streamlines the process, requiring just 30 minutes of active work.

With two refills, you can brew back-to-back batches, which is rare at this price point. However, the trade-off is limited customization—serious brewers may find the extract-based system restrictive.

Still, for casual users wanting accessible, drinkable beer in weeks, it’s a solid entry point.

The Mr. Beer 2-Gallon Kit is tailored for first-time brewers who want to test the waters without commitment.

Its compact size makes it ideal for small kitchens or those with limited storage. The 30-minute brew time and pre-hopped malt extract simplify the process significantly, reducing contamination risks.

It’s a smart choice for novices who value convenience over precision. However, the smaller yield means fewer bottles per batch, and the basic ingredients limit depth of flavor.

While not suited for aspiring craft brewers, it’s a reliable, stress-free way to learn fermentation basics.

Capacity & Size

  • Consider your family size and drinking habits—larger households may prefer 4-gallon kits for better yield
  • Check counter space; 4-gallon fermenters like the Mr. Beer – 4 Gallon model require more room than compact 2-gallon versions
  • Smaller 2-gallon kits such as Mr. Beer – 2 Gallon are ideal for limited spaces or sampling different brews

Ease of Use

  • Look for kits with pre-hopped malt extract to skip complex steps—Mr. Beer – kits include this for true beginner simplicity
  • Choose kits with clear, step-by-step instructions like those in the Craft A Brew kits
  • Avoid setups requiring extra kitchen tools; Mr. Beer – Complete DIY Kit is designed to use only common household items

Brewing Time & Process

  • Opt for kits promising fast brew days—Mr. Beer – models let you start brewing in under 30 minutes
  • Check fermentation timeline; most beginner kits take 3–4 weeks before beer is ready to drink
  • Consider kits with included timelines or calendars to track progress, reducing guesswork

Beer Style & Customization

  • Pick kits offering styles you enjoy—Craft A Brew – American Pale Ale delivers a hoppy, crisp profile true to the style
  • Some kits allow hop or flavor additions later; verify ingredient flexibility before buying
  • Limited edition or seasonal varieties like Craft A Brew – Oktoberfest Ale offer authentic regional flavors

Included Equipment

  • Ensure the kit includes fermenter, spigot, bottle filler, and caps—Mr. Beer – kits bundle all essentials
  • Check for durable, BPA-free plastic or food-grade containers
  • Avoid hidden costs—confirm if bottles, sanitizer, or cleaning brushes are included

Learning Curve & Educational Value

  • Choose kits with brewing guides—Craft A Brew includes a Craft Brewing Guide to teach fundamentals
  • Look for kits that explain fermentation, carbonation, and sanitation clearly
  • Mr. Beer – kits focus on simplicity, making them better for those who want results over theory

FAQs

What should I look for in a beer starter kit?

Look for clear instructions, included fermentation equipment, and hopped malt extract to simplify the process. Kits like Mr. Beer – Craft Beer Making Kit 4 Gallon include everything but water and basic kitchen tools, which is ideal for true beginners. Avoid kits missing essential items like airlocks or sanitizers.

How do these kits compare for beginners?

Mr. Beer – Craft Beer Making Kit (2 Gallon) is the most beginner-friendly with step-by-step guidance and minimal setup. Craft A Brew kits offer more educational value with brewing insights, but require slightly more attention to detail. Mr. Beer’s hopped malt extract reduces contamination risk, giving it an edge in consistency.

Which kit produces the best-tasting beer?

Craft A Brew – Oktoberfest Ale stands out for flavor, delivering a malty, well-balanced beer with clean finish that rivals commercial versions. Mr. Beer kits are consistent but can taste slightly thinner due to simplified extracts. For first-time satisfaction, Craft A Brew offers a more rewarding result.

Is a 2-gallon or 4-gallon kit better?

Choose 2-gallon if you’re testing the hobby or have limited space—Mr. Beer’s 2-gallon version fits small kitchens. The 4-gallon kit is better for sharing or frequent drinkers, but requires more storage and longer cooling time. Smaller batches also mean faster learning with less waste.

Do these kits require extra equipment?

Most Mr. Beer kits include everything except water and a clean spoon—no extra pots or strainers needed. Craft A Brew kits assume you have basic kitchen tools but don’t require advanced gear. You will need bottles, which are sometimes included, so check the contents list carefully.

How long before I can drink the beer?

Expect 3–4 weeks from brew day to drinkable beer with all these kits, including fermentation and carbonation. Mr. Beer – Craft Beer Making Kit claims 30-minute brew time, which is accurate thanks to pre-hopped extract. Patience during the full fermentation cycle is key to avoid off-flavors.

Are these kits suitable for gifting?

Yes, especially Mr. Beer – Craft Beer Making Kit (2 Gallon), which is simple, complete, and comes with a fun DIY appeal. Craft A Brew – American Pale Ale is a great gift for someone interested in craft beer culture, with its patriotic theme and educational guide. Both are ready to use right out of the box.

Can I upgrade from these starter kits later?

Absolutely—Mr. Beer kits use standard bucket fermenters that integrate into larger systems. Once you’re ready, you can move to all-grain brewing with a larger pot and better temperature control. Starting with Craft A Brew gives you foundational knowledge that makes upgrading easier.
